Schedule an email notification in a path

  • Updated

Admins, editors, contributors, the path main author and co-authors can send personalized emails to learners, or learners’ managers, as part of their path.

Those emails are linked to the notification option Updates from the path sessions and classrooms I am enrolled in, and are sent not more frequently than every hour (at minute 00). Make sure enrolled learners (or their managers, if they are the recipient of the email) have this option activated in their personal settings, otherwise they will not receive them.

The recipients, subject, headline, and body can be customized, as well as attached images.

If you have the Globalization solution, you can translate this email, like any step in a path. The contents will then adapt to the recipient’s platform language.

Email notifications as steps of a path are different from email reminders. Learners also receive an enrollment email when they are added to a path, which can be customized separately. For details, see Customize the enrollment email for a path.

You can schedule your email to be sent right after the previous step, at a fixed delay after the enrollment date, or at a fixed delay before or after the session start date.

Note that if the send date of the email is changed after it has already been sent to a user, the user may receive the email a second time. Further, if an email is added to a path at a later date, it may be retroactively sent to learners (even if they have already passed that step).

Create a custom email

  1. At the top of the homepage, click Paths.
  2. On the right side of the path row, click pen.svgEdit.
  3. At the bottom of the Build your training section, click + Email.
  4. Edit the contents of the email
    • Send toLearners or Learners’ managers
    • Subject line
    • Headline (Optional)
    • Body
  5. At the bottom right, click Save.

Add attachments to the email

  1. In the section Build your training, click on the email step.
  2. At the bottom of the body text area, click Attachments.
  3. Click OR SELECT A FILE and select a file from your computer.
  4. At the bottom right, click Save.

You can remove an attachment by clicking X at the right of the name of the file.

Use personalized tags in the body of the email

You can use tags in the text of your email that will be replaced by the actual first name, last name, email address, or organization of the recipient/learner.

  1. In the section Build your training, click on the email step.
  2. Click in the text area of the Body section.
  3. At the top right of the section, click + Personalization tags.
  4. Click on the variable.
  5. At the bottom right, click Save.

Add a button redirecting to the path homepage

You can add a button in your email, that will redirect to the homepage of your path.

  1. In the section Build your training, click on the email step.
  2. Enable the option Button.
  3. Enter the label for the button.
  4. At the bottom right, click Save.

Display an image

You can display the image of the path (or a custom one) in your email.

  1. In the section Build your training, click on the email step.
  2. Enable the option Image.
  3. At the bottom right, click Save.

Schedule the email

You can schedule your email to be sent right after the previous step, at a fixed delay after the enrollment date, or at a fixed delay before or after the session start date.

Note that if the send date of the email is changed after it has already been sent to a user, the user may receive the email a second time. Further, if an email is added to a path at a later date, it may be retroactively sent to learners (even if they have already passed that step).

  1. In the section Build your training, click on the email step.
  2. In the section Schedule your message, choose an option in the dropdown menu.
    • Right after the previous step: The email will be sent as soon as the previous step in the path has been completed.
      • Make sure to move the email into the correct place in the path steps after saving.
      • If a learner has already completed a given path step in a different context (and mandatory replay is off) the message will be sent directly after enrollment, regardless of the position of the step within the path.
      • Learners who already completed the previous step when an email step is added to a path with an in-progress session will not receive the email notification.
    • After the enrollment date: The email will be sent a specific number of days after the enrollment date.
      • In the field that appears just below, enter the number of days.
        • For example, if the email is scheduled to send '10 days' after the enrollment date, and the enrollment was on July 10th at 2:34 pm, the email will be sent on July 20th at 3:00 pm.
    • After the session start date: The email will be sent a specific number of days after the session start date.
      • In the field that appears just below, enter the number of days.
        • For example, if the email is scheduled to send '30 days' after the session start date, and the session started on August 10th at 12:00 pm, the email will be sent on September 10th at 12:00 pm (this is especially useful if you would like to send a reminder about a satisfaction survey to fill, or another action to perform a couple of months after the session has ended).
    • Before the session start date: The email will be sent a specific number of days before the session start date.
      • In the field that appears just below, enter the number of days.
        • For example, if the email is scheduled to send '5 days' before the session start date, and the session is scheduled for February 3rd at 8:30 am, the email will be sent on January 29th at 9:00 am.

Send the email only if the learner achieves a specific result in the path session

For the options After the enrollment date and After the session start date, you can additionally choose to send the email only if the learner achieves a specific result in the path session.

(The option Right after the previous step will send the email during the session, and the option Before the session start date will send the email before the session starts. Those cannot depend on the results of the session.)

  1. In the section Build your training, click on the email step.
  2. Under Schedule your message, select one of the following options: After the enrollment date or After the session start date
  3. Enable the option Only send this message if learner path status is:
  4. In the dropdown, specify the path status that will trigger the email notification:
    • Successful
    • On time
    • Pending correction
    • Late
    • To retake
    • Unsuccessful
    • Not yet started
  5. Slick Save.

When the session ends, scheduled emails will still be sent out.
